SEO Paid - click for full sizeEver wonder what SEO companies are likely to do when they don't get paid by their clients?

Well, we wondered and decided to ask the question a few months ago. Now with 350 responses in, I wanted to share the diverse set of answers.

Question: What Do You Do If You Don't Get Paid For SEO Work?

  • 27%: Keep Sending Statements/Invoices/Letters To Client
  • 25%: Use A Lawyer or Collection Agency
  • 25%: Take Back Work and/or Remove Links
  • 17%: Harm The Client's Site (Negative SEO or Reputation Management)
  • 6%: Nothing

Here are some of the cute "other" answers:

Find competitor to work for

Require 100% payment upfront
